On one of our current houses we have gone beyond the traditional vented crawl space. In hot humid climates, typical crawl space venting brings warm humid outisde air into the cooler spaces under the house. This causes condensation and thus a more moist environment.. For this home, we designed a conditioned, sealed, crawl space with controlled air circulation. Listen to local green builder Matt Risinger talk about this ingenious approach...
